The City of Boston’s Human Services Cabinet has announced the 2024 Youth Development Fund (YDF) to support non-profit organizations that provide high quality, engaging programming for youth and young adults ages 14-24.

The goal of this grant is to increase the variety of free youth programming in the City and provide a positive outlet for youth during out-of-school time.
The City of Boston is looking to support organizations through three grants with the goal of helping to support both larger organizations and build capacity for smaller organizations:
- Emerging Leader Grants
- The Emerging Leader Grant will support organizations that have an annual operating budget of $75,000 or less and all awards will come with technical assistance and capacity building to help smaller organizations develop the skills needed to grow the program. These grantees will also be partnered with a mentor organization that can provide coaching in non-profit leadership.
- Uplift Grants
- The Uplift Grants will be given to medium-size youth serving organizations – those with budgets between $76,000 and $200,000. Grants in this category will be a maximum of $20,000. Uplift grant recipients will be invited to join the Emerging Leader grantees in professional development training opportunities.
- Sustaining Grants
- Sustaining Grants will be given to larger youth serving nonprofits with a proven track record of success in delivering high quality youth development programs. Grantees in this category will receive up to $30,000 and will be asked to participate as mentors for the Emerging Leader track recipients.
Categories
Organizations that present programming in the following areas will be prioritized:
- Sports, including swimming and biking
- Gardening, urban farming, and culinary arts
- Arts, including both visual and performing arts
- Entrepreneurship and financial literacy
